Choosing the Optimal Ultrasonic Cleaning System: A Purchaser's Guide

Deciding on which ultrasonic cleaning system can appear complicated, but considering your specific needs is key. Begin by assessing the type of parts you’ll be scrubbing: are they fragile, or durable? Next, assess the size requirements – a small system might suffice for periodic use, while greater operations require a more powerful unit. In conclusion, take note of the frequency and power levels; higher frequencies generally clean effectively on finer contaminants, while greater power offers a more deep clean. Don't omit to investigate available models and compare prices from different suppliers.

High-Frequency Cleaning Suppliers and Their Offerings Compared

Finding a reliable vendor for ultrasonic cleaning equipment can be a hurdle , but several companies consistently deliver quality machines and support. Let’s examine a brief comparison of some top players in the market . Omegasonics, known for its robust and customizable systems, delivers everything from standard benchtop units to large-scale industrial solutions. Their focus is particularly strong in the medical and aerospace industries, with comprehensive assistance and validation services. Meanwhile , Bransonic offers a broader range of equipment, including smaller desktop cleaners Ultrasonic Cleaning System suitable for laboratory environments alongside larger industrial models; they are frequently praised for their user-friendly interfaces and excellent consumer service. Crest Ultrasonics excels in designing systems tailored to specific needs - if you have a very unusual cleaning need, they’re often the best choice; however, their lead times can be extended . Lastly, Sonic Equipment Company is recognized for its impressive selection of tanks and parts, alongside complete sonic systems.

  • Omegasonics: Custom solutions, strong industry expertise, comprehensive validation support
  • Bransonic: Wide range of sizes, user-friendly operation, excellent customer service
  • Crest Ultrasonics: Customized designs for unique requirements, potentially longer lead times
  • Sonic Equipment Company: Extensive tank and parts selection, complete system availability
Ultimately, the best vendor depends on your specific application , budget, and required level of backup. Consider these factors carefully before making a decision to ensure you select the ideal equipment for your cleaning needs.

Ultrasonic Cleaning Systems: Manufacturing Innovations & Quality Control

New ultrasonic purifying units are leading significant advancements in manufacturing processes and bolstering control. Such equipment leverage vibratory sound pulses to thoroughly remove impurities from complex components, often eliminating harsh aqueous solutions. This technique results in minimal environmental consequence, improved component surface finishes, and enhanced overall product dependability. Moreover, integrated monitoring capabilities provide real-time data for stringent consistency tests, ensuring that each produced piece meets required tolerances.}
